Output 837734141cc56e8ba187c8e216af8a16070910e619cfa38ed31d38225eceeb9c:1

value
891739
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7b1270a47158ac499f60feb3427075f3bb1cda85 OP_EQUAL
address
3Cum8NbggBi5K5m2ET2zKQALGfa3yfkrnw
transaction
837734141cc56e8ba187c8e216af8a16070910e619cfa38ed31d38225eceeb9c
confirmations
371760
spent
true